Charlotte, NC
Many individuals are eager to delve into
the history of the early settlers in the Charlotte, NC area, often turning to
online articles for information. The Catawba Native Americans stand as the
first documented tribe in Mecklenburg County, tracing back to 1567 in Spanish
records. However, the arrival of European colonists brought devastating
consequences, as the introduction of smallpox in 1759 led to the decimation of
half of the Catawba population due to their lack of immunity. Despite peaking
at around 10,000 individuals, the Catawba's numbers dwindled to a mere 110 by
1826, highlighting the profound impact of European colonization on indigenous
communities.
Freedom Park
Freedom Park, nestled at 1900 East Boulevard in Charlotte, North Carolina, offers a serene escape in the midst of urban life. Apart from that, it is interesting to note that the park features a tranquil 7-acre lake where visitors can engage in various recreational activities like walking, tennis, volleyball, and more. A notable attraction is the historic 2-8-0 steam engine, offering a glimpse into the past for curious onlookers. With its mix of natural beauty and opportunities for leisure, Freedom Park is a cherished destination for both locals and tourists seeking relaxation and fun in the heart of the city.
